Select
Select lets users choose one or more saved values from a compact list presented as a native sheet, modal, or popover.
When To Use
Use Select when options are known but do not need to remain visible. Use RadioGroup for a few visible choices and Dropdown for contextual commands.

tsx
<Select presentation='auto' />
<Select presentation='sheet' />
<Select presentation='modal' />
<Select presentation='popover' />auto uses a bottom sheet on small screens and an anchored popover on wider screens.

</Select>Multiple Selection
tsx
<Select
label='Teams'
multiple
maxSelected={10}
closeOnSelect={false}
defaultValue={['product', 'engineering']}
>
<Select.Group label='Core teams' selectable selectLabel='All core'>
<Select.Item value='product' label='Product' />
<Select.Item value='engineering' label='Engineering' />
<Select.Item value='design' label='Design' />
</Select.Group>
</Select>Selectable group actions respect disabled options and maxSelected.

/>Async Search
tsx
<Select
label='Customer'
searchable
onSearch={searchCustomers}
filterOptions={false}
loading={isSearching}
loadingText='Searching customers...'
empty='No customers found'
/>When onSearch is provided, built-in local filtering defaults to off.
Virtualization
Options render through FlatList. Use virtual for large collections.
tsx
<Select
virtual={{
initialNumToRender: 20,
windowSize: 7,
}}
/>Custom Rendering
Use renderValue for the trigger and renderOption for option rows when the built-in structure is insufficient.

/>Accessibility
- Prefer a visible label.
- Use
accessibilityLabelwhen the field cannot display one. - Required and invalid states are reflected on the trigger.
- Error content is announced through the field error region.
- Add
accessibilityHintonly when the default list behavior needs more context. - Verify sheet, modal, and popover flows with VoiceOver and TalkBack.
